Research On Mixed Digital Signature Technology Based On DES And ECC

As an optimal scheme of advanced public-key cryptosystem, Elliptic Curve became a research focus in resent years. And it could not match the high-speed application because of its complexity. But DES (Data Encryption Standard) algorithm has the advantage of low calculating complexity, high processing speed, but it is difficulty to manage key and realize the digital signature. According the conception of associative scheme, it designs that use DES to encrypt original document and use ECC (Elliptic Curve Cryptosystem) to manage the key to realize the digital signature. The mixed digital signature scheme based on DES and ECC has the feature of convenience, secure high processing speed and practicability.The digital signature system is designed on the base of the mixed algorithm. It is consist of hardware configure and software module. The hardware uses bus topology, and software module concludes communication module, signature module, verification module, omnium-gatherum module, encryption and decryption module and key-generating module.Java provides high security to digital signature. Its structure and a series of interfaces provide strong functions, which include JCA and JCE which provide service of encryption, JSSE which is supported by SSL(Secure Socked Layer) and TTS (Transport Layer Security);CertPath which supports to S/MIME (Secure/Multipurpose Internet Mail Extensions) and PKI (Public Key Infrastructure) etc. One of main target of Java is to support to secure service of encryption and authorization service by JAAS.Also, the especial point is on account of the capability to support security on different platform of computers, essentially, the security service is the same. Because of the capacity to perform on multiple platforms, the security characters integrated on the server platform are all useful, which make the code and security service of Java much portable, and can work with none-Java language code and service under different work environment. So it designs that the DES-ECC mixed algorithm on the base of Java2 which realized function of digital signature has thefeature of high security and practicability, and it can be used of e-business and e-government.The full text can be divided into three major parts:1. Summary of cryptology.2. The design of DES-ECC mixed digital signature scheme.3. The realization of DES-ECC mixed digital signature scheme on the base of Java2...
